How do you check if a character is present in a string in C++?

Check if a string contains a character using string::find() In one of the overloaded versions, the find() function accepts a character as an argument and returns the character’s position in the string. If the character doesn’t exist in the string, then it returns string::npos.

Can you index a string in c?

The index() function locates the first occurrence of c (converted to an unsigned char) in the string pointed to by string. The character c can be the NULL character (\0); the ending NULL is included in the search. The string argument to the function must contain a NULL character (\0) marking the end of the string.

How do I find a word in a string in c?

Search for a character in a string – strchr & strrchr The strchr function returns the first occurrence of a character within a string. The strrchr returns the last occurrence of a character within a string. They return a character pointer to the character found, or NULL pointer if the character is not found.

How do I scan a string in C?

Read String from the user You can use the scanf() function to read a string. The scanf() function reads the sequence of characters until it encounters whitespace (space, newline, tab, etc.).

What is use of charAt () method?

The charAt() method returns the character at a specified index (position) in a string. The index of the first character is 0, the second 1, The index of the last character is string length – 1 (See Examples below). See also the charCodeAt() method.

How to search for a character in a string in C?

C has a built-in function for searching for a character in a string – strchr (). strchr () returns a pointer to the found character, not the array position, so you have to subtract the pointer to the start of the string from the returned pointer to get that. You could rewrite your function as:

How do I find a character in an unsorted string?

The best you can do for finding a character in an unsorted string is a linear search: There is, of course, a function for doing that already: std::string::find, which will return std::string::npos if the character is not found; otherwise, the function will return the index at which the character is first found.
